"Please enter content" but content is entered :-(
- Jan
- Phoca Hero
- Posts: 48736
- Joined: 10 Nov 2007, 18:23
- Location: Czech Republic
- Contact:
Editor Inhalt ist pe
Editor Inhalt ist per Method POST Ăźbergegeben...
If you find Phoca extensions useful, please support the project
-
- Phoca Member
- Posts: 18
- Joined: 26 Apr 2008, 17:58
- Location: Austria
Ah ok, also kein Jav
Ah ok, also kein Javascript. Dann liegt das Problem bei der POST-Übergabe.
Also muss irgendein REQEUST gesperrt sein. Hm... das ist echt ein Rätsel...
Also muss irgendein REQEUST gesperrt sein. Hm... das ist echt ein Rätsel...
-
- Phoca Member
- Posts: 18
- Joined: 26 Apr 2008, 17:58
- Location: Austria
Der Provider meinte,
Der Provider meinte, ich soll die Daten per REQUEST abrufen und nicht per POST. Wo werden die Daten abgerufen?
Hier: com_phocaguestbook\controllers ?
WĂźrde es hier reichen, alle Content - JRequest::get('post'); auf JRequest::get('request'); umzustellen?
Hier: com_phocaguestbook\controllers ?
WĂźrde es hier reichen, alle Content - JRequest::get('post'); auf JRequest::get('request'); umzustellen?
- Jan
- Phoca Hero
- Posts: 48736
- Joined: 10 Nov 2007, 18:23
- Location: Czech Republic
- Contact:
bernstar
bernstar
Es sind die Joomla! methoden JRequest benutzt, so in diesem Fall musst du Joomla! framework Ăźberschreiben...
oder in Phoca Guestbook - controllers, models und views ... aber ich glaube se liegt nich an POST ????
Es sind die Joomla! methoden JRequest benutzt, so in diesem Fall musst du Joomla! framework Ăźberschreiben...
oder in Phoca Guestbook - controllers, models und views ... aber ich glaube se liegt nich an POST ????
If you find Phoca extensions useful, please support the project
-
- Phoca Member
- Posts: 18
- Joined: 26 Apr 2008, 17:58
- Location: Austria
WÄ???rde mich auch w
Würde mich auch wundern, aber ich weiß leider nicht mehr, was ich machen soll. Hatte wohl einfach Pech mit der Provider, aber leider ist er schon für 6 Monate bezahlt.
- Jan
- Phoca Hero
- Posts: 48736
- Joined: 10 Nov 2007, 18:23
- Location: Czech Republic
- Contact:
...
If you find Phoca extensions useful, please support the project
-
- Phoca Member
- Posts: 18
- Joined: 26 Apr 2008, 17:58
- Location: Austria
Re: "Please enter content" but content is entered :-(
Oha, neues Board. Sieht gut aus! 
Also ich konnte den Fehler nun weiter eingrenzen:
- Textarea mit einem einfachen Script getestet und es funzt --> Textarea ok
- Tinymce im Backend getestet und funzt --> Tinymce ok
- Content-Feld ohne Tinymce-Class geladen und funzt nicht --> unabhängig von Tinymce, die Textarea wird nicht übergeben
- JavaScript getestet: var text = tinyMCE.getContent(); Text ist vorhanden und kann ausgegeben werden --> Übergabe per JavaScript ok
Jetzt meine Frage:
Wo und wie wird der Text des Content-Textareas genau an php übergeben?
Ich weiß nur, dass hier der Editor aufgerufen wird:
default.php - Zeile 306: <td colspan="4"><?php echo $this->editor; ?></td>
und hier der Editor erzeugt wird:
phocaguestbook.php - Zeile 68: $editor = "<textarea id=\"$name\" name=\"$name\" cols=\"$col\" rows=\"$row\" style=\"width:{$width}; height:{$height};\" class=\"mceEditor\">$content</textarea>\n" . $buttons;
Immer noch auf der langen Suche nach dem goldenen Gral...

Also ich konnte den Fehler nun weiter eingrenzen:
- Textarea mit einem einfachen Script getestet und es funzt --> Textarea ok
- Tinymce im Backend getestet und funzt --> Tinymce ok
- Content-Feld ohne Tinymce-Class geladen und funzt nicht --> unabhängig von Tinymce, die Textarea wird nicht übergeben
- JavaScript getestet: var text = tinyMCE.getContent(); Text ist vorhanden und kann ausgegeben werden --> Übergabe per JavaScript ok
Jetzt meine Frage:
Wo und wie wird der Text des Content-Textareas genau an php übergeben?
Ich weiß nur, dass hier der Editor aufgerufen wird:
default.php - Zeile 306: <td colspan="4"><?php echo $this->editor; ?></td>
und hier der Editor erzeugt wird:
phocaguestbook.php - Zeile 68: $editor = "<textarea id=\"$name\" name=\"$name\" cols=\"$col\" rows=\"$row\" style=\"width:{$width}; height:{$height};\" class=\"mceEditor\">$content</textarea>\n" . $buttons;
Immer noch auf der langen Suche nach dem goldenen Gral...

- Jan
- Phoca Hero
- Posts: 48736
- Joined: 10 Nov 2007, 18:23
- Location: Czech Republic
- Contact:
Re: "Please enter content" but content is entered :-(
components\com_phocaguestbook\controllers\phocaguestbook.php
function submit
aber auch hier (weil wenn es nicht klappt z.B. captcha nicht stimmt, dann geht das Text wieder zurück zu View)
components\com_phocaguestbook\views\phocaguestbook\view.html.php
function display
function submit
aber auch hier (weil wenn es nicht klappt z.B. captcha nicht stimmt, dann geht das Text wieder zurück zu View)
components\com_phocaguestbook\views\phocaguestbook\view.html.php
function display
If you find Phoca extensions useful, please support the project